20150182691 | AUTO-INJECTOR - Provided is a cassette unit suitable for use with an auto-injector having an electrically powered drive unit. The cassette unit comprises a cassette unit housing defining a cassette unit housing cavity and a needle projection aperture. The housing cavity may receive a syringe. Axially movable within the barrel of the syringe for forward movement into contact with the syringe plunger, there is a plunger slaving part defining a circumferential wall arranged for frictional sliding relationship with the inner wall of the barrel, a rear drive-receiving face and a front plunger-contacting face. The plunger slaving part is arranged such that when a drive load is applied to its rear drive-receiving face to bring the front plunger-contacting face into contact with the plunger the drive load is evenly transmitted. The circumferential wall is provided with slide restrictors that restrict frictional sliding movement thereof in relation to the inner wall of the barrel. | 07-02-2015 |
